#4ed95f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4ed95f is composed of 30.6% red, 85.1% green and 37.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 64.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 56.2% yellow and 14.9% black. It has a hue angle of 127.3 degrees, a saturation of 64.7% and a lightness of 57.8%. #4ed95f color hex could be obtained by blending #9cffbe with #00b300. Closest websafe color is: #66cc66.

#4ed95f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4ed95f has RGB values of R:78, G:217, B:95 and CMYK values of C:0.64, M:0, Y:0.56,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 5167455.
